How To Use Laminar Flow Hoods In The Pharmaceutical And Compounding Industries
By Carol Houts , VP Quality-Regulatory, Germfree
Laminar flow hoods use high-efficiency particulate air (HEPA) filters to create a clean environment for product handling, minimizing the risk of contamination. There hoods are critical tools in the pharmaceutical and compounding industries. Here we compare and contrast horizontal and vertical airflow hoods, discussing their applications and benefits in the pharmaceutical and compounding industries. The choice between horizontal and vertical airflow hoods will depend on your organization's specific requirements of the application, available space, and budget constraints.
